Redis Prerequisite


Co-browse release 9.0.00x.xx now supports Redis as the default database.

New customers:

  1. Set up Redis before installing Co-browse.
  2. Set the mandatory configuration options for Co-browse.

Migration for existing customers: Note: Retention policy will be aligned with Cassandra's.

  1. Set up Redis before upgrading Co-browse to the new version.
  2. Set the mandatory configuration options for Co-browse.
Warning
  • Data is not migrated.
  • During the switch, any current Co-browse sessions will be lost, along with the history data.

Existing customers staying on Cassandra:

  1. Open the setenv.bat/sh file (depending on OS).
  2. Locate -DCOBROWSE_APP_MODE=redis
  3. Replace with -DCOBROWSE_APP_MODE=cassandra
